Listen in on a remarkable conversation with Hanna Gray, the acclaimed former president of the University of Chicago, and one of the nation’s most respected academic leaders. Speaking with ACTA’s Michael Poliakoff and Karen Hyman, Mrs. Gray shares her incisive views on academic freedom, liberal arts education versus “vocationalism,” and much more.
